Output e4a91a353a65aa8f020717670b3e410e225d0a344d024515c99488b1dc3a1e63:7

value
495205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1501049b9f9222c97960786bfd4a12a582297bf OP_EQUAL
address
3Lmm4Z7b9Af7rrzyjyeRbA61tGuwtyNjmN
transaction
e4a91a353a65aa8f020717670b3e410e225d0a344d024515c99488b1dc3a1e63
spent
true